The law can vary from state to state but in most states when you park your vehicle near a stop sign you must park your vehicle at least 30 feet away from any stop sign.
That 30 feet distance applies to Yield Signs and Stop Lights as well.
So if you are parked at least 30 feet away from any stop signs then you're likely legal in all states but if you park any closer than 30 feet you might get a ticket or have your vehicle towed away.
